Setting the Temperature
E244106
Turn the temperature control
counterclockwise for cooler temperature
settings.
Turn the temperature control clockwise
for warmer temperature settings.
HINTS ON CONTROLLING THE
INTERIOR CLIMATE
General Hints
Do not place objects under the front seats
as this may interfere with directing air to
the rear seats.
Remove any snow, ice or leaves from the
air intake area at the base of the
windshield.
Note: You may feel a small amount of air
from the footwell air vents regardless of the
air distribution setting.
Note: To reduce humidity build-up inside
your vehicle, do not drive with the system
switched off or with recirculated air always
switched on.
Note: To reduce fogging of the windshield
during humid weather conditions, direct air
to the windshield air vents.
Note: Prolonged use of recirculated air may
cause the windows to fog up.
Note: Use air conditioning with recirculated
air to improve cooling performance and
efficiency.
Quickly Heating the Interior
Select the highest blower motor speed.
Select the highest temperature.
Direct air to the footwell air vents.
Recommended Settings for
Heating
Select a medium blower motor speed.
Select the required temperature.
Direct air to the footwell and
windshield air vents.
Quickly Cooling the Interior
Select maximum cooling.
Note: To improve the time to reach a
comfortable temperature in hot weather,
drive with the windows open until you feel
cold air through the air vents.
Recommended Settings for
Cooling
Select a medium blower motor speed.
Select the required temperature.
Direct air to the instrument panel air
vents.
Press A/C.
Defogging the Side Windows in
Cold Weather
Select maximum defrost.
